A BILL FOR AN ACT
relating to insurance claims adjusters.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F HAWAII:
SECTION 1. Section 431:9-222.5, Hawaii Revised Statutes, is amended by amending subsection (a) to read as follows:
"(a) The commissioner may issue a limited license to an adjuster who only adjusts either workers' compensation or crop insurance claims; provided that the adjuster:
(1) Is domiciled in the State of Hawaii, or in a state that permits residents of the State of Hawaii to act as adjusters in that other state;
(2) Has had experience, special education, or training in handling loss claims under workers' compensation or crop insurance contracts of sufficiently reasonable duration and extent to enable an individual to fulfill the responsibilities of an adjuster;
(3) Has a passing grade on the workers' compensation
or crop insurance examination pursuant to section 431:9‑206[;] or
has a passing grade on an examination approved by the Risk Management Agency of
the United States Department of Agriculture; and
(4) Pays the applicable fees."
SECTION 2. New statutory material is underscored.
SECTION 3. This Act shall take effect on July 1, 2010.

Report Title:
Insurance Claims Adjusters; Crop Insurance
Description:
Allows a claims adjuster to take an examination approved by the Risk Management Agency of the United States Department of Agriculture in order to qualify for a limited insurance adjuster's license.
